Sicilians, members of the "Society of the Banana," a branch of the -"Black -Hand," were sentenced at ■Toledo, Ohio, to terms of - imprisonment ranging from, two to 1G years for conspiring to use the United States' mails to extort-money .from 4 Italians residing in O»iio and Indiana. The revelations in the extortion, plotting, and murder by ' the Black Hand .'.(says an...Ohio r ..paper.),. .show_ conclusively that the gang in Columbus; MarSon, Demrison, ' and Bellefontaine arid other Ohio towns was organised along .the same lines as the old Mafia, but with. a better system for concealing their movements. It is now known that the. Ohio Black Hand, or the Society of the Banana, as its members style themselves, had a branch in Pittsburg and one in Chicago, "and a line that extended to South Dakota. Regular meetings were held, and the money obtained by extortion was . distributed to various divisions in this 2ountry and sent to relatives in Italy tor safe keeping. ; Wo have found what I believe to bs certain proof that the Black Hand outrages, at least in the Middle West, including Pittsburg, Cinciimatti, Cleveland, Chicago, Columbus, and other .Western cities, were committed by a well-organised society, with grips and pass-words, and- that they are not simply Sporadic .. cases, of .individual extortion. \ .. We have letters of the same handwriting, . and on. the same watered -paper, with BlaekLHand. emblems made with the same .chirograph ie ."Jstyle that .were sent to victims in Cincinnatti and .Columbus from the : Black Hand members in Pittsburg, Chicago, and Cleveland... .For instance, if a victim were selected in Cincinnatti, as was the case in several instances, ■he would perhaps receive the first . threatening letter, demanding money on pain of death by dynamite bomb, from Marion, Ohio. The second letter would be written by the same person, but forwarded to the Black Hand in Pittsburg, which would in turn mail i* to. the victim. If there were no response in the way of money, then a third letter would come to the victim from the Chicago Black Hand. In this way the organisation concealed •us movements, and it has taken Inspector Oldfield an- four other men Tinder him six months to run down the leaders.
